What they do
A Concrete Finisher works with cement workers in a construction process. Smoothes and levels concrete that has been poured, monitors concrete as it hardens, and applies sealants as needed.

If this sounds like a culture you would like to work in, you're invited to apply for this role. ## Job Description Follow all health, safely, and environmental requirements; Perform cleanup duties; Perform material handling and storage duties; Identify, use, and care of common hand and power tools; Use and care of craft specific tools and equipment; Knowledge and application of craft related mathematics; Knowledge and use of safety standards and best safety practices relevant to rigging, Inspection of rigging equipment and hardware; Knowledge and application of common hitches, Emergency stop signal, Basic crane hand signals, Knot tying (bowline & clove hitch), and use of rigging equipment relevant to craft specific tasks; Read and use vehicles operator's manual; Identify vehicle safety equipment; Inspect all vehicle systems before start-up; Perform proper vehicle start-up, operation, and shutdown procedures; Perform care and cleanup of vehicle; Perform vehicle inspection, service and maintenance as required; Position may require Commercial Drivers License (CDL) with additional endorsements depending on vehicle type and/or purpose; Perform concrete load/unload activities; Perform load documentation reporting as required; Minimum 2 years experience in ready mix concrete truck with Class A or B CDL and clean MVR.; Operate truck to transport wet concrete is mix truck to site; operate levers/chute outside of truck to load and discharge concrete.; Complete proper washout in designated area after completed pout and upon returning to yard from field operations.; Maintains highest standard of quality of concrete load and safety in all aspects of transportation of wet mix concrete and the job.; Operate up to 80,000 lbs of ready mix concrete and truck combination weight in a timely manner and timely transportation of mix to and from destinations, ensuring quality of load.; Prepare, receive, and provide proper/appropriate documentation at all times.; Daily inspections, both pre- and post-trip, and keep truck washed down with excess concrete off the truck and out of the barrel; must be able to climb onto the truck to wash out.; All other duties as assigned. ##
